Frequently Asked Questions about Denver
How much are Studio apartments in Denver?
There are currently 2,617 Studio Apartments in Denver with rent ranges from $650 to $7,285 with an average price of $1,584.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Denver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Denver ranges from $600 to $12,643 with an average monthly rent of $1,798.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Denver c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Denver range from $600 to $17,583.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,305.
How expensive are Denver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,051 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Denver on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$600 to $17,885 - averaging $2,911 for the location.
